## Schema lookup (do this first)
|
||
|
||
Map intent to PascalCase ("accounts" → `Account`), then run the search script from the
|
||
SFDX project root (where `schema.graphql` lives). The script reads `./schema.graphql` and
|
||
does **not** walk up the tree — if the schema is elsewhere, pass `--schema <path>` (or set
|
||
`GRAPHQL_SCHEMA`). It prints the resolved schema path on stderr; confirm it's the right one.
|
||
|
||
```bash
|
||
bash <skill-dir>/scripts/graphql-search.sh Account
|
||
bash <skill-dir>/scripts/graphql-search.sh Account Contact Opportunity # multiple
|
||
bash <skill-dir>/scripts/graphql-search.sh --schema path/to/schema.graphql Account # schema not at ./
|
||
```
|
||
|
||
Output sections per entity: (1) Type definition, (2) Filter options, (3) Sort options,
|
||
(4) Create wrapper `<Entity>CreateInput`, (5) Create fields `<Entity>CreateRepresentation`,
|
||
(6) Update wrapper `<Entity>UpdateInput`, (7) Update fields `<Entity>UpdateRepresentation`.
|
||
|
||
If an entity isn't found: try `__c`/`__e`, try a `_Record` suffix (v60+); if it's still
|
||
unresolved it may not be deployed — **ask the user**. Introspect nested references iteratively
|
||
as you discover them; if the lookups aren't converging on what you need, ask the user rather
|
||
than keep guessing. Never generate a query with an unconfirmed entity or field. **Never open *or edit*
|
||
`schema.graphql`** (265K+ lines) — no cat, less, head, tail, editors, or programmatic
|
||
parsers. It is a generated, read-only mirror of the org; editing it (e.g. to add a field that
|
||
won't resolve) silences the validator but grants no org access, so the operation still fails at
|
||
runtime. To change what it contains, deploy metadata then regenerate (`npm run graphql:schema`).

## Read query template
|
||
|
||
```graphql
|
||
query QueryName($after: String) {
|
||
uiapi {
|
||
query {
|
||
EntityName(
|
||
first: 10
|
||
after: $after
|
||
where: { ... }
|
||
orderBy: { ... }
|
||
) {
|
||
edges {
|
||
node {
|
||
Id
|
||
FieldName @optional { value }
|
||
# Parent relationship (non-polymorphic) — @optional on the relationship AND its fields
|
||
Owner @optional { Name @optional { value } }
|
||
# Parent relationship (polymorphic — use fragments)
|
||
What @optional {
|
||
...WhatAccount
|
||
...WhatOpportunity
|
||
}
|
||
# Child relationship — max 1 level, no grandchildren.
|
||
# `first:` is a FIELD ARGUMENT (parens on the field); `@optional` is a
|
||
# bare directive that takes no arguments. Keep them separate.
|
||
Contacts(first: 10) @optional {
|
||
edges { node { Name @optional { value } } }
|
||
}
|
||
}
|
||
}
|
||
pageInfo { hasNextPage endCursor }
|
||
}
|
||
}
|
||
}
|
||
}
|
||
|
||
fragment WhatAccount on Account { Id Name @optional { value } }
|
||
fragment WhatOpportunity on Opportunity { Id Name @optional { value } }
|
||
```
|
||
|
||
Consuming code must defend against omitted (FLS-stripped) fields:
|
||
|
||
```typescript
|
||
const name = node.Name?.value ?? "";
|
||
const relatedName = node.Owner?.Name?.value ?? "N/A";
|
||
```
|
||
|
||
This is exactly how the shipped `accounts.ts` `toAccount()` mapper works —
|
||
`node.Name?.value ?? "Unknown"`, `node.Industry?.value ?? null`, etc.
|
||
|
||
## `@optional` and FLS
|
||
|
||
Salesforce field-level security makes a query fail **entirely** if the user lacks access to
|
||
even one selected field. The `@optional` directive (v65+) tells the server to omit inaccessible
|
||
fields instead of failing the whole request. `@optional` is a per-field directive
|
||
(`directive @optional on FIELD`), so apply it at **every level of nesting**, not just the
|
||
outermost: decorate each scalar field, each parent relationship, **and the nested fields
|
||
inside that relationship** — `Owner @optional { Name @optional { value } }`, not
|
||
`Owner @optional { Name { value } }`. The template above does this throughout.
|
||
|
||
> Shipped code varies: `userProfileApi.ts` uses `FirstName @optional { value }`, while the
|
||
> `accounts.ts` demo selects bare `Name { value }` and leans entirely on defensive
|
||
> `?.value ?? fallback` downstream. Bare selection is only safe when every selected field is
|
||
> guaranteed-accessible; **decorate with `@optional` by default** so a single FLS-restricted
|
||
> field can't fail the whole query. Always pair it with `?.`/`??` in consuming code regardless.

## Filtering
|
||
|
||
```graphql
|
||
# Implicit AND
|
||
Account(where: { Industry: { eq: "Technology" }, AnnualRevenue: { gt: 1000000 } })
|
||
# OR
|
||
Account(where: { OR: [{ Industry: { eq: "Technology" } }, { Industry: { eq: "Finance" } }] })
|
||
# NOT
|
||
Account(where: { NOT: { Industry: { eq: "Technology" } } })
|
||
# Date literal / relative date
|
||
Opportunity(where: { CloseDate: { eq: { value: "2024-12-31" } } })
|
||
Opportunity(where: { CloseDate: { gte: { literal: TODAY } } })
|
||
# Relationship filter (nested object, NOT dot notation)
|
||
Contact(where: { Account: { Name: { like: "Acme%" } } })
|
||
# Polymorphic relationship filter
|
||
Account(where: { Owner: { User: { Username: { like: "admin%" } } } })
|
||
```
|
||
|
||
String `eq` is case-insensitive. Both 15- and 18-char record IDs are accepted. **Compound
|
||
fields**: filter/order on constituents (`BillingCity`, `BillingCountry`), never the compound
|
||
wrapper (`BillingAddress`) — the wrapper is selection-only.
|
||
|
||
## Ordering
|
||
|
||
```graphql
|
||
Account(first: 10, orderBy: { Name: { order: ASC }, CreatedDate: { order: DESC } })
|
||
```
|
||
|
||
Add `Id` as a tie-breaker for deterministic order. Unsupported for ordering: multi-select
|
||
picklist, rich text, long text area, encrypted fields.
|
||
|
||
## Pagination
|
||
|
||
- **Always include `first:`** — the server silently defaults to 10 if omitted.
|
||
- Include `pageInfo { hasNextPage endCursor }` for anything paginatable.
|
||
- Forward-only (`first` / `after`); `last` / `before` are unsupported.
|
||
- `upperBound` (v59+) for large sets; when set, `first` must be 200–2000.
|
||
|
||
```graphql
|
||
Account(first: 2000, after: $cursor, upperBound: 10000) {
|
||
edges { node { Id Name @optional { value } } }
|
||
pageInfo { hasNextPage endCursor }
|
||
}
|
||
```
|
||
|
||
The shipped `accounts.ts` query parameterizes `$first` / `$after` and selects
|
||
`pageInfo { hasNextPage endCursor }`; `Accounts.tsx` pages via "Load more" using
|
||
`pageInfo.endCursor`.
|
||
|
||
## SOQL-derived limits
|
||
|
||
Max 10 subqueries/request, 5 levels child→parent, 1 level parent→child (no grandchildren),
|
||
2,000 records/subquery. Split into multiple requests if exceeded.
|
||
|
||
## Field value wrappers
|
||
|
||
Schema fields use typed wrappers; access via `.value`. Use `displayValue` (a `String`,
|
||
server-rendered) for UI display instead of formatting client-side.

## Semi-join / anti-join
|
||
|
||
Filter a parent by conditions on children via `inq` (semi-join) / `ninq` (anti-join) on the
|
||
parent's `Id`. If the only condition is child existence, use `Id: { ne: null }`.
|
||
|
||
```graphql
|
||
Account(where: { Id: { inq: { Contact: { LastName: { like: "Smith%" } } ApiName: "AccountId" } } }, first: 10) {
|
||
edges { node { Id Name @optional { value } } }
|
||
}
|
||
```
|
||
|
||
Restrictions: no `OR` in subquery, no `orderBy` in subquery, no nested joins.

## Mutations
|
||
|
||
Mutations GA in v66+. Call via `sdk.graphql!.mutate({ mutation, variables })` (the document
|
||
goes under the `mutation` key — see [sdk-api.md](sdk-api.md)). Wrap under
|
||
`uiapi(input: { allOrNone: true | false })` and set `allOrNone` explicitly.
|
||
|
||
```graphql
|
||
# Create
|
||
mutation CreateAccount($input: AccountCreateInput!) {
|
||
uiapi(input: { allOrNone: true }) {
|
||
AccountCreate(input: $input) { Record { Id Name { value } } }
|
||
}
|
||
}
|
||
|
||
# Update — must include Id
|
||
mutation UpdateAccount($input: AccountUpdateInput!) {
|
||
uiapi(input: { allOrNone: true }) {
|
||
AccountUpdate(input: $input) { Record { Id Name { value } } }
|
||
}
|
||
}
|
||
|
||
# Delete — generic RecordDeleteInput (NO per-entity delete type); Id is flat, not
|
||
# nested under an entity key. Payload is RecordDeletePayload with `Id` ONLY — there
|
||
# is no `Record` field to select back (selecting `Record` is a schema error).
|
||
# Declare the variable `$input: RecordDeleteInput!` (its `Id` is `IdOrRef!`, NOT `ID!`,
|
||
# so `$id: ID!` is rejected) — same `(input: $input)` call shape as Create/Update above.
|
||
mutation DeleteAccount($input: RecordDeleteInput!) {
|
||
uiapi(input: { allOrNone: true }) {
|
||
AccountDelete(input: $input) { Id }
|
||
}
|
||
}
|
||
# runtime: variables: { input: { Id: "001…" } } // flat Id — matches the spine's delete shape
|
||
```
|
||
|
||
Real consumer call (`userProfileApi.ts`):
|
||
|
||
```typescript
|
||
const result = await sdk.graphql!.mutate<UpdateResult>({
|
||
mutation: UPDATE_USER_PROFILE,
|
||
variables: { input: { Id: userId, User: { ...values } } },
|
||
});
|
||
if (result.errors?.length) throw new Error("An unexpected error occurred");
|
||
return result.data?.uiapi?.UserUpdate?.Record;
|
||
```
|
||
|
||
> Evidence note: the snippet above is reproduced from the shipped `userProfileApi.ts` to show the
|
||
> *call mechanics* (the `mutate()` options bag and `result` handling) only — it predates the
|
||
> `allOrNone` guardrail and omits the `uiapi(input: { allOrNone })` wrapper. Always author new
|
||
> mutations with the wrapper set explicitly, as in the templates above; the guardrail wins over
|
||
> this older shipped example.
|
||
|
||
**Input constraints**
|
||
- Create: required fields (unless `defaultedOnCreate`), only `createable` fields, no child
|
||
relationships; reference fields set by `ApiName` (e.g. `AccountId`).
|
||
- Update: must include `Id`, only `updateable` fields, no child relationships.
|
||
- Delete: `Id` only.
|
||
- `IdOrRef` (Update/Delete `Id`, and Create reference fields) accepts a literal record ID or a
|
||
chaining reference `"@{Alias}"`.
|
||
- Raw values only — no commas, currency symbols, or locale formatting (`80000`, not `"$80,000"`).
|
||
|
||
**Output constraints**
|
||
- Create/Update: output is always named `Record`; exclude child relationships and navigated
|
||
reference fields (only the `ApiName` member is allowed).
|
||
- Delete: `Id` only — the payload is `RecordDeletePayload`, which has **no `Record` field**;
|
||
selecting `Record` (the Create/Update output) on a delete is a schema error.
|
||
|
||
**`allOrNone` semantics**
|
||
- `true` — all operations succeed or all roll back.
|
||
- `false` — independent operations succeed individually; dependent operations (chained via
|
||
`@{alias}`) still roll back together.
|
||
|
||
### Mutation chaining
|
||
|
||
Chain related mutations with `@{alias}` references to an earlier mutation's `Id`. Required for
|
||
parent-child creation (nested child creates are unsupported).
|
||
|
||
```graphql
|
||
mutation CreateAccountAndContact {
|
||
uiapi(input: { allOrNone: true }) {
|
||
AccountCreate(input: { Account: { Name: "Acme" } }) { Record { Id } }
|
||
ContactCreate(input: { Contact: { LastName: "Smith", AccountId: "@{AccountCreate}" } }) { Record { Id } }
|
||
}
|
||
}
|
||
```
|
||
|
||
Rules: `A` must appear before `B`; `@{A}` is always `A`'s `Id`; only `Create` or `Delete` can
|
||
be chained *from* (not `Update`).

## Object metadata & picklist values
|
||
|
||
Use `uiapi { objectInfos(...) }`. Pass **either** `apiNames` **or** `objectInfoInputs` — never both.
|
||
|
||
```graphql
|
||
query GetObjectInfo($apiNames: [String!]!) {
|
||
uiapi { objectInfos(apiNames: $apiNames) {
|
||
ApiName label labelPlural
|
||
fields { ApiName label dataType updateable createable }
|
||
} }
|
||
}
|
||
|
||
query GetPicklistValues($objectInfoInputs: [ObjectInfoInput!]!) {
|
||
uiapi { objectInfos(objectInfoInputs: $objectInfoInputs) {
|
||
ApiName
|
||
fields { ApiName ... on PicklistField {
|
||
picklistValuesByRecordTypeIDs { recordTypeID picklistValues { label value } }
|
||
} }
|
||
} }
|
||
}
|
||
```
|
||
|
||
## Aggregations
|
||
|
||
`uiapi { aggregate { … } }` mirrors `query` (one entry per record type) but returns
|
||
aggregated buckets instead of rows — use it for counts/sums/grouped rollups so you don't
|
||
pull every record client-side. Pass `groupBy:` (each grouped field gets `{ group: true }`)
|
||
and select aggregate functions under `node { aggregate { … } }`. Scalar aggregates expose
|
||
`count`/`countDistinct`/`min`/`max`; numerics (`IntAggregate`, etc.) add `avg`/`sum`.
|
||
|
||
```graphql
|
||
# Count + average employees, grouped by Industry
|
||
query AccountsByIndustry {
|
||
uiapi {
|
||
aggregate {
|
||
Account(groupBy: { Industry: { group: true } }, first: 50) {
|
||
edges {
|
||
node {
|
||
aggregate {
|
||
Industry @optional { value }
|
||
# aggregate functions are FieldValue wrappers — select { value }
|
||
# (count/sum are LongValue, avg is DoubleValue), not bare.
|
||
NumberOfEmployees @optional { count { value } avg { value } sum { value } }
|
||
}
|
||
}
|
||
}
|
||
totalCount
|
||
}
|
||
}
|
||
}
|
||
}
|
||
```
|
||
|
||
`first:` is still required, `@optional` still applies, results page like a normal connection.
|
||
|
||
## Related-list metadata
|
||
|
||
`uiapi { relatedListByName(parentApiName:, relatedListName:) }` returns the *shape* of a
|
||
parent object's related list — its display columns and ordering, not the child records
|
||
themselves (query those via the child relationship). Both args are required.
|
||
|
||
```graphql
|
||
query AccountContactsRelatedList {
|
||
uiapi {
|
||
relatedListByName(parentApiName: "Account", relatedListName: "Contacts") {
|
||
label
|
||
childApiName
|
||
displayColumns { fieldApiName label sortable }
|
||
orderedByInfo { fieldApiName sortDirection }
|
||
}
|
||
}
|
||
}

## Error patterns
|
||
|
||
| Error contains | Resolution |
|
||
|---|---|
|
||
| `Cannot query field` / `ValidationError` / `validation error` | The *operation* is wrong or the type isn't accessible — re-ground the field (graphiti `sf-gql-discover`, or `graphql-search.sh <Entity>` on this fallback path) and fix the operation to the exact name from the Type definition; if it genuinely isn't in the org, deploy the metadata + assign perms then `npm run graphql:schema`. **Never edit `schema.graphql` to satisfy the validator** — it grants no org access and only hides the failure until runtime. |
|
||
| `Unknown type` | Type name wrong — verify PascalCase entity name via script |
|
||
| `Unknown argument` | Check Filter / OrderBy sections in script output |
|
||
| `invalid syntax` / `InvalidSyntax` | Fix syntax per message |
|
||
| `VariableTypeMismatch` / `UnknownType` | Correct argument type from schema |
|
||
| `invalid cross reference id` | Entity deleted — ask for a valid Id |
|
||
| `OperationNotSupported` | Check object availability and API version |
|
||
| `is not currently available in mutation results` | Remove the field from mutation output |
|
||
| `Cannot invoke JsonElement.isJsonObject()` | Use API v66+ for update-mutation `Record` selection |
|
||
|
||
**On PARTIAL** (mutation returns both data and errors): report inaccessible fields, explain
|
||
they cannot appear in mutation output, offer to remove them, and **wait for user consent**
|
||
before changing.
